Ideas for outdoor activities
If your work involves a sedentary lifestyle and constant presence in the office, then the best option would be to travel to nature reserve or national park. Fresh air, the absence of city bustle and moderate physical activity do wonders for your well-being. In three days you can walk part of a popular trekking route, climb to an observation deck, or simply have a picnic far from civilization.
For those looking for more extreme sensations, rafting on a mountain river or a jeep tour over rough terrain are suitable. Such activities allow you to completely switch attention from work tasks to overcoming obstacles and interacting with the team. It is important to clarify the difficulty level of the route in advance so that it matches your physical fitness.
- π² National parks: ideal for hiking and observing wild animals in their natural habitat.
- ποΈ Mountain bases: offer cable cars, cycling and clean air even in summer.
- πΆ Water routes: kayaking or canoeing on calm rivers is available even to beginners under the guidance of an instructor.
Book accommodation in natural parks at least 2-3 weeks before your trip, as the number of places is limited by environmental regulations.
Do not forget that nature dictates its conditions, and the weather in mountainous or forest areas can change rapidly. Always take with you a spare set of warm clothes and a power bank for the navigator, even if the forecast promises sun. Safety is just as important on a short trip as it is on a long expedition.

Relax tour: SPA and thermal springs
When accumulated fatigue requires not new impressions, but deep peace, the best choice is thermal complexes and spa hotels. Three days spent surrounded by hot springs, massages and silence can work real miracles of recovery. Such trips are especially popular in the off-season, when the immune system needs support.
When choosing a place to relax, pay attention to the composition of the water and the specialization of the procedures. Some sources are rich in sulfur and are beneficial for the musculoskeletal system, while others are rich in sodium and chlorine, which has a beneficial effect on the skin. Modern complexes often combine water treatments with yoga practices and meditation.
- β¨οΈ Thermal parks: a combination of swimming pools with different water temperatures and outdoor recreation areas.
- π Medical spas: programs with the participation of doctors, including diagnostics and an individual course of procedures.
- π§ Retreat centers: places for a complete digital detox, where the emphasis is on mental practices and silence.
Before visiting hot springs, you should consult your doctor, especially if you have problems with the cardiovascular system. Do not abuse the time spent in hot water - the optimal session lasts 15-20 minutes.
The main goal of a relaxation tour is not to βattend all the procedures,β but to learn to slow down and listen to your body.

Route planning and time management
Using your time effectively is the key to a successful three-day trip. There is no need to schedule every minute, but it is necessary to have a clear action plan. It is recommended to use the βanchorβ method: identify 2-3 main events of the day (visiting a museum, dinner in a restaurant, hike), and leave the rest of the time free for improvisation.
Use navigation applications with the function of building a route taking into account traffic jams and public transport. This will help you avoid situations where you are late for the train or stuck in a traffic jam for hours, admiring the scenery through the window.
It is also important to allow time for rest. If you are planning an active day with a lot of walking, the evening should be calm. Experience overload and physical fatigue may mean you need another day off to recover after returning home.
Planning app
Use apps like TripIt or Google My Maps to keep all your reservations and points of interest in one place. This will eliminate the need to leaf through mail looking for addresses.
